 #1583364  by ConstanceR46
 
Morristown and Erie most probably.

The Morristown & Erie operated the Maine Eastern - and sent their two operable FL9s there. They returned when it closed up shop and currently seem to be part of their normal power pool?

2024 is owned by Webb Rail, so i'd bet the M&E are serving as subcontractors for it's restoration - which will end in it running on the Berkshire Valley Scenic.
